Output e86c3669e28b8f46bb568156dbfabffbd3cc77d8c32db2ea494d11b17be4d62c:1

value
3042997
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ffcf3c79c76b0ac9bcc5e53a3a9f28c943c62dd OP_EQUAL
address
3ASZ9CW3Jji5xRPVENBAK3LUpxBNCyZzo3
transaction
e86c3669e28b8f46bb568156dbfabffbd3cc77d8c32db2ea494d11b17be4d62c
confirmations
354083
spent
true